SUMMARY
Seeking a candidate with quantitative aptitude and an interest in investment models, data analytics, and model risk management. The role supports the oversight, monitoring, testing, and documentation of investment and AI-enabled models used across Northern Trust Asset Management. The successful candidate will apply statistical and analytical techniques to evaluate model performance, automate monitoring activities, analyze model data, and support model governance requirements. Candidates should possess a strong analytical foundation, programming skills, attention to detail, and the ability to communicate complex concepts clearly. Works with moderate guidance while developing knowledge of investment processes, model risk management practices, and applicable regulatory expectations. MAJOR DUTIES Perform quantitative analysis of investment and AI-enabled models. Support model monitoring activities, including performance testing, threshold monitoring, trend analysis, and investigation of model performance issues. Develop and maintain analytical tools, scripts, and dashboards used for model oversight and reporting. Analyze large datasets to identify patterns, anomalies, and emerging risks. Assist in the design, automation, and execution of model controls and monitoring processes. Prepare model governance documentation, monitoring reports, committee materials, and supporting analysis. Partner with model users, technology teams, and business stakeholders to understand model methodologies, data flows, and key assumptions. Support model inventory, risk assessments, validation activities, and regulatory requests. Apply established policies, standards, and procedures while exercising judgment in routine analytical situations. KNOWLEDGE/SKILLS Requires conceptual knowledge in quantitative analysis, statistics, data science, investments, financial markets, or a related discipline. Strong quantitative and analytical background. Familiarity with statistical methods, mathematical modeling, machine learning, and artificial intelligence concepts preferred. Experience with data analytics tools including Python, SQL, Power BI, or similar technologies. Experience working with large datasets and data visualization techniques. Demonstrates intellectual curiosity and ability to learn new concepts, technologies, and business processes. Explains complex information to others in straightforward situations.
